Sept. 1st Too Much caffeine Could be Bad-Bad-Bad for Your Heart Function Hour 3
Published 1 year, 7 months ago
Description
The new scientific findings, from a prominent medical college and hospital, says that regularly drinking more than 400 mg of caffeine per day, which is the equivalent of two energy drinks, or four cups of coffee could increase the likelihood that otherwise healthy individuals will develop heart disease. And since there are millions of people unaware that they have undiagnosed heart problems, this revelation confirms a huge risk.
